According to Alan Cox:
> > - AMI MegaRaid EC9F:1.24 controller with 4 18 GB disks in RAID5 mode
> > - Linux 2.2.13 kernel compiled with gcc 2.7.2.3 and SMP / 2GB support
>
> Get at least the 1.07b MegaRAID driver and also the 3.10 or higher firmware.

Yes I was planning on that, but I didn't want to change anything just
yet in case someone wanted some debug output or whatever. I will perform
an upgrade ASAP.

> Adding a timer continually for now or past can cause this hang. Try 2.2.15
> and the delack-5 patch from Andrea.

I definitely will, thanks for the pointer.

> Andrea also did a patch to stop timers
> that get queued this way hanging the box so you can debug it
